The Sensory Baseline for Fresh Meat

Before any spoilage check makes sense, anchor your eye and nose to what fresh beef, poultry, pork, and fish actually look and smell like. Mistaking a normal color shift for contamination is one of the most common reasons safe meat ends up in the trash.

Normal Color and Texture by Protein

Bright cherry-red beef signals quality because oxymyoglobin, the pigment responsible for that fresh color, is fully oxygenated. Pale grayish-brown patches often appear after a few days in the fridge, and that shift is harmless on its own. Pink poultry should look slightly glossy and moist without any rainbow sheen. Deep reddish-pink pork follows the same logic as beef. Fresh fish should smell ocean-like and clean, with firm flesh that springs back when pressed.

Texture matters just as much as color. A freshly cut steak feels slightly tacky but never slippery, and a chicken breast should be supple with no sticky residue. Vacuum-sealed darkening or a purplish hue inside an unopened package is normal; once you open it and expose the meat to oxygen, the bright color usually returns within 20 to 30 minutes.

Why Color Alone Can Mislead

Color is the weakest of the three checks because it shifts for reasons unrelated to spoilage. Ground beef turns gray when oxygen penetrates the package. Cured meats like ham and salami can look pink even after cooking. Pork chops brown quickly under fluorescent lights. Both the FDA and the Centers for Disease Control and Prevention note that color is unreliable as a sole safety marker. Smell and texture give you the confirmation color cannot.

Sensory Red Flags That Signal Spoilage

Once the baseline is clear, spoilage shows up through three reliable channels: odor, surface feel, and visible discoloration. Each signal points to a specific type of bacterial breakdown, and combining them tells you how urgent the toss decision really is.

Off Odors That Mean Trouble

The classic smell of bad meat is sour, sulfuric, or sharply ammonia-like, the kind of tang that hits you before the package is even fully open. Pseudomonas and other spoilage bacteria break down amino acids and release volatile compounds, including putrescine and cadaverine, that produce those unmistakable odors. A faint metallic tang can occur in vacuum-sealed beef and is usually harmless. A persistent sour stink that lingers after rinsing is not.

Slimy Film and Texture Changes

Stickiness or a slippery coating on the surface means bacteria have multiplied enough to form a biofilm. Touch a suspect cut lightly with a clean finger; if it feels tacky and the film doesn’t rinse off easily under cold water, the meat is past safe use. This happens faster in ground meat than whole cuts because grinding exposes far more surface area to oxygen and contamination.

Discoloration Patterns Worth Watching

Green, yellow, or iridescent patches are spoilage signs that go beyond normal browning. Green tints often come from sulfur-metabolizing bacteria like Pseudomonas, which thrive in cold, moist environments. A rainbow sheen on beef can come from harmless light diffraction, but when paired with a sour smell or slimy feel, it crosses into spoilage territory. Treat any patch that looks moldy, fuzzy, or brightly colored as a discard signal.

Mold on Cured and Fresh Meats

White, green, or black fuzzy spots on cured meats like bacon, ham, or salami are non-negotiable discard signals. Some surface molds on hard, dry-cured salami are intentional and safe, but random mold on fresh or cooked meat indicates spoilage fungi have colonized the surface. Cut away at least an inch around and below the spot only when the meat is firm, dry-cured, and labeled safe for surface mold. Otherwise, the entire package goes.

Why Cooking Cannot Fix Spoiled Meat

Proper cooking to 145°F for whole cuts, 160°F for ground meat, and 165°F for poultry destroys most active bacteria, but it does not neutralize the toxins those bacteria already produced. Staphylococcal enterotoxins and certain heat-stable compounds survive even thorough cooking and can trigger vomiting and diarrhea within hours. That is why an off odor or slime after cooking still means toss, not reheat.

Storage Windows by Meat Type and Temperature

Bacterial growth follows predictable curves, and the USDA’s storage charts give concrete timelines for every major protein. Treat these as upper limits, not targets.

Refrigerator Storage at or Below 40°F

ProductRefrigerator (≤40°F)Freezer (0°F)
Raw chicken or turkey (whole or pieces)1–2 daysUp to 9 months
Ground meat (beef, pork, lamb, poultry)1–2 days3–4 months
Raw steaks, chops, roasts (beef, pork, lamb)3–5 days4–12 months
Fresh fish and shellfish1–2 days2–6 months
Cooked leftovers3–4 days2–6 months
Bacon, hot dogs (opened)7 days1–2 months

Why Ground Meat Spoils Faster

Grinding breaks muscle fibers and spreads surface bacteria throughout the product, multiplying the contamination sites by hundreds. A whole steak keeps its bacteria on the outside, which is why a seared crust protects the interior. Ground beef has no such barrier, so its safe window is shorter despite identical storage conditions.

Freezing Halts Growth, Not Bacteria

At 0°F (-18°C), bacterial activity essentially stops, but it does not kill existing organisms. Thawed meat returns to its pre-freeze bacterial load and resumes the normal spoilage clock. For long storage, wrap portions tightly to prevent freezer burn, label with the freeze date, and use within the timelines above.

Borderline Cases: Cook It or Toss It

The hardest calls come when only one signal is off. Maybe the color looks slightly dull, or there’s a faint tang, but nothing dramatic. A clear decision framework keeps you from second-guessing in the moment.

The Severity Test

A single mild off-odor with no slime and no discoloration may indicate early oxidation, not active spoilage. In that case, cook the meat thoroughly within hours and serve immediately. Persistent slime combined with a strong sour smell, green patches, or any mold growth crosses into definite spoilage. The rule from the USDA Food Safety and Inspection Service is straightforward: if spoilage bacteria have grown enough to produce off odors, they’ve likely produced enough toxins to matter.

Why Cooking Myths Persist

Older cooking advice suggested you could rescue questionable meat by boiling it longer or adding strong spices. Both ignore the toxin problem. Heat-stable enterotoxins from Staphylococcus aureus survive 212°F boiling for over an hour. Marinades and herbs mask odor but cannot undo bacterial byproducts. When your senses say “off,” trust them over any kitchen myth.

Higher-Risk Groups, Higher Caution

For pregnant women, young children, older adults, and anyone with a compromised immune system, the toss threshold should be lower. A faint odor that a healthy adult might tolerate can trigger serious illness in these groups. Discarding a $12 cut of beef costs less than a single urgent care visit.

And when ambiguity lingers, vulnerable household members turn a guessing game into a medical one.

Discard immediately: any poultry with a sour or sulfur smell, any ground meat that feels sticky, any meat with visible mold or green patches, and anything past 4 days in the fridge without freezing.

Preventing Spoilage Before It Starts

Most spoilage happens because of small storage mistakes that compound over days. Tight habits protect your grocery budget and your stomach.

Refrigerator Organization That Works

Raw meat belongs on the bottom shelf in a sealed container or tray to prevent drips onto ready-to-eat food below. Keep your fridge at or below 40°F (4°C) and verify with a basic appliance thermometer; built-in dials often drift 5°F or more. The coldest zone, usually the back of the lower shelf, is the best spot for raw proteins.

Airtight Storage and Prompt Refrigeration

Move meat from store packaging to airtight containers or heavy-duty freezer bags within a day of purchase. Press out excess air to slow oxidation. Refrigerate cooked food within two hours of cooking, or within one hour if the ambient temperature tops 90°F. Marinate in the refrigerator, not on the counter, and never reuse marinade that touched raw meat unless you boil it first.

Freezer Rotation and Labeling

Label every freezer package with the cut and the date using freezer tape or a permanent marker. Place newer items at the back and older items at the front so you use them in order. A simple “first in, first out” habit prevents the mystery packages that hide for six months until they’re too far gone to assess.

Temperature Control as the Single Best Defense

Bacterial growth between 40°F and 140°F roughly doubles every 20 minutes. Keeping meat below 40°F in the fridge or at 0°F in the freezer stops that growth curve almost entirely. A calibrated thermometer, a clean cooler for groceries, and prompt fridge return after shopping cut your spoilage losses more than any other habit.

FAQ

What does bad meat smell like?

Spoiled meat produces a sour, sulfuric, or ammonia-like odor caused by bacterial breakdown of proteins. A faint metallic tang in vacuum-sealed beef is normal; a sharp, lingering stink is not.

How long can you keep raw meat in the refrigerator?

Raw poultry and ground meat last 1 to 2 days; steaks, chops, and roasts last 3 to 5 days; fresh fish lasts 1 to 2 days, all at or below 40°F according to USDA guidelines.

Is it safe to eat meat that has changed color?

Color shifts alone are often harmless, especially grayish-brown patches on refrigerated beef or pink tones in cured pork. Discard meat only when color change pairs with a sour odor, slime, or mold.

Can you tell if meat is bad by touching it?

Yes. A sticky or slippery film on the surface signals bacterial growth. Fresh meat feels slightly tacky and moist but never coated or slick.

What happens if you eat spoiled meat?

Eating spoiled meat can cause foodborne illness with vomiting, cramps, and diarrhea within hours. Severe cases involving Listeria, Salmonella, or E. coli may require hospitalization, especially in high-risk groups.

How long after the sell-by date is meat good?

Sell-by dates guide retailer stock rotation and are not safety deadlines. Meat often stays safe for 1 to 2 days past the sell-by date if refrigerated continuously at 40°F or below, but rely on smell, texture, and color rather than the date alone.
